"Life does not measure itself by the number of breaths we take, but by the moments that take our breath away."
This quote emphasizes that life is not merely about the quantity of experiences, but rather the quality or impact of those experiences on us. It suggests that moments that leave us awestruck, moments of deep emotion, excitement, or profound learning, are what truly make our lives meaningful. In other words, it's not the number of ordinary moments we live through that counts, but the extraordinary ones that stay with us and shape who we are.

"Change is not merely necessary to life - it is life."
The quote emphasizes that change, rather than being an optional or incidental aspect of existence, is intrinsic to life itself. Life, as we understand it, is a constant process of evolution, adapting, and transformation. This could apply to the universe's expansion, biological adaptation, or personal growth. Change represents resilience, progress, and the capacity for renewal in every aspect of our lives. Embracing change, therefore, is embracing life.
